The environment of Lake Miola Campgrounds is centered around its namesake, Lake Miola. The proximity to the water offers opportunities for various lake-related activities. One reviewer highlighted the "great designated swimming area," suggesting a safe and enjoyable space for campers to cool off during warmer months. Additionally, the fishing down by the dam is described as "pretty decent," appealing to anglers looking to spend some relaxing time by the water. The lake is also noted as an "ideal lake though to learn to wakeboard or ski, tube, etc..." with "decent boat traffic" and a long, straightaway, providing a safe environment for watersports enthusiasts to learn and enjoy these activities without the immediate fear of collisions.

However, potential campers should be aware of some limitations mentioned in the reviews. RV parking in some lakeside areas is described as "pretty small," which might pose a challenge for those with larger recreational vehicles. It's advisable to inquire specifically about site dimensions when making a reservation if you are traveling in an RV.

Another significant point raised by a reviewer concerns the adequacy of the restroom and shower facilities. With only one urinal, one toilet, and two showers for all campers and RVers, there might be potential for overcrowding or waiting times, especially during peak season. Furthermore, the showers are reported to "struggle to push out water," which could impact the comfort of showering. This is an essential factor for those who value clean and efficient restroom facilities during their camping trips.

The terrain of some campsites, particularly those directly by the lake, may also present challenges. One reviewer experienced a site that was entirely on a slant, making it difficult to find a flat spot to set up a tent and sleep comfortably. If tent camping is your plan, it would be prudent to inquire about the levelness of the available sites when booking.

A notable absence reported by a camper was the lack of fire pits or any designated area for having a fire. This is a significant consideration for many who view campfires as an integral part of the camping experience, both for ambiance and for cooking. The reviewer had to make an unplanned trip to purchase a small barbecue grill and source firewood locally, highlighting that basic amenities like fire pits might not be universally available at each campsite. This is a crucial piece of information for those planning to cook over a fire during their stay.

The reviewer who noted the absence of a fire pit also mentioned the lack of "any sort of public water" at the campsites. This could mean that campers need to bring their own potable water or rely on the facilities near the restrooms, which might be inconvenient depending on the location of their site.
